Application of Heuristic Rules and Genetic Algorithm in ARMA Model Estimation for Time Series Prediction
The first step of forecasting time series is to build an appropriate model. Determining orders and estimation of ARMA model parameters is a challenging field in traditional statistical and intelligent methods. In this paper, genetic algorithm is used for parameter estimation and heuristic rules are...
Main Authors: | , |
---|---|
Format: | Article |
Language: | fas |
Published: |
University of Tehran
2016-03-01
|
Series: | Journal of Information Technology Management |
Subjects: | |
Online Access: | https://jitm.ut.ac.ir/article_55761_c834d3d6cfe322297c5434d754f6b6af.pdf |
_version_ | 1818207743150915584 |
---|---|
author | Mohammadreza Asghari Oskoei Mohammad Ghasemmzade |
author_facet | Mohammadreza Asghari Oskoei Mohammad Ghasemmzade |
author_sort | Mohammadreza Asghari Oskoei |
collection | DOAJ |
description | The first step of forecasting time series is to build an appropriate model. Determining orders and estimation of ARMA model parameters is a challenging field in traditional statistical and intelligent methods. In this paper, genetic algorithm is used for parameter estimation and heuristic rules are used to determine orders of ARMA model. Heuristic rules are extracted according to time series properties. The data are selected using sliding time window. Model identification is carried out by using Bayesian information criterion (BIC). The mean squares error and the mean absolute percentage error are used to evaluate the results of prediction. The proposed method was applied to eight time series in different types, and the results were compared with results of statistical methods. The achieved result shows equivalent or superior performance for the proposed method in comparison with the classic method. |
first_indexed | 2024-12-12T04:33:46Z |
format | Article |
id | doaj.art-7ce133b00efe4fb798e093b30a9030c7 |
institution | Directory Open Access Journal |
issn | 2008-5893 2423-5059 |
language | fas |
last_indexed | 2024-12-12T04:33:46Z |
publishDate | 2016-03-01 |
publisher | University of Tehran |
record_format | Article |
series | Journal of Information Technology Management |
spelling | doaj.art-7ce133b00efe4fb798e093b30a9030c72022-12-22T00:38:01ZfasUniversity of TehranJournal of Information Technology Management2008-58932423-50592016-03-018112610.22059/jitm.2016.5576155761Application of Heuristic Rules and Genetic Algorithm in ARMA Model Estimation for Time Series PredictionMohammadreza Asghari Oskoei0Mohammad Ghasemmzade1Assistant Prof./ Allameh Tabataba'i Universitystudent/Allameh Tabataba'i UniversityThe first step of forecasting time series is to build an appropriate model. Determining orders and estimation of ARMA model parameters is a challenging field in traditional statistical and intelligent methods. In this paper, genetic algorithm is used for parameter estimation and heuristic rules are used to determine orders of ARMA model. Heuristic rules are extracted according to time series properties. The data are selected using sliding time window. Model identification is carried out by using Bayesian information criterion (BIC). The mean squares error and the mean absolute percentage error are used to evaluate the results of prediction. The proposed method was applied to eight time series in different types, and the results were compared with results of statistical methods. The achieved result shows equivalent or superior performance for the proposed method in comparison with the classic method.https://jitm.ut.ac.ir/article_55761_c834d3d6cfe322297c5434d754f6b6af.pdfARMA model estimationgenetic algorithmheuristic rulestime series prediction |
spellingShingle | Mohammadreza Asghari Oskoei Mohammad Ghasemmzade Application of Heuristic Rules and Genetic Algorithm in ARMA Model Estimation for Time Series Prediction Journal of Information Technology Management ARMA model estimation genetic algorithm heuristic rules time series prediction |
title | Application of Heuristic Rules and Genetic Algorithm in ARMA Model Estimation for Time Series Prediction |
title_full | Application of Heuristic Rules and Genetic Algorithm in ARMA Model Estimation for Time Series Prediction |
title_fullStr | Application of Heuristic Rules and Genetic Algorithm in ARMA Model Estimation for Time Series Prediction |
title_full_unstemmed | Application of Heuristic Rules and Genetic Algorithm in ARMA Model Estimation for Time Series Prediction |
title_short | Application of Heuristic Rules and Genetic Algorithm in ARMA Model Estimation for Time Series Prediction |
title_sort | application of heuristic rules and genetic algorithm in arma model estimation for time series prediction |
topic | ARMA model estimation genetic algorithm heuristic rules time series prediction |
url | https://jitm.ut.ac.ir/article_55761_c834d3d6cfe322297c5434d754f6b6af.pdf |
work_keys_str_mv | AT mohammadrezaasgharioskoei applicationofheuristicrulesandgeneticalgorithminarmamodelestimationfortimeseriesprediction AT mohammadghasemmzade applicationofheuristicrulesandgeneticalgorithminarmamodelestimationfortimeseriesprediction |